Cam Pickup Point ]1Before proceeding, ensure that the throttle cam follower screw is still loose[] 2While holding the cam follower against throttle cambegin to adjust the throttle arm stop screw until the cam and the cam follower are touching at bisect point Q) on the throttle cam[] 3When the throttle arm stop screw is properly adjusted and the cam and the cam follower are touching at the bisect point, tighten the cam follower screw Do not readjust the throttle arm stop screw after this stepINotel There must be 0.005 in(0,13 mm) clearance between the
throttle cam and cam follower to ensure that all throttle plates are closed at idleWide Open Throttle Stop ]1With the engine not running, move the throttle arm and linkage toward wide open throttle positionLoosen the locknut CDAdjust the wide open throttle stop screw so that the carburetor throttle plates approach wide open position[] 2Adjust the screw until the W.O.T mark in the cam follower bracket is facing directly forwardTighten the locknut CD while holding screw Throttle Cable Installation
